As India accelerates its industrial manufacturing footprint under national initiatives such as "Make in India" and stringent compliance guidelines by the Bureau of Energy Efficiency (BEE), modern plants across Gujarat, Maharashtra, Tamil Nadu, Jharkhand, and Odisha are rapidly transitioning from fixed-speed direct-on-line (DOL) electric motors to closed-loop Variable Frequency Drive (VFD) speed control systems. However, retrofitting standard induction motors with modern IGBT-based inverter drives frequently introduces severe mechanical and dielectric failure modes due to fast pulse-width modulation (PWM) switching frequencies.
Standard electric motors operating under high-frequency VFD pulses suffer from extreme voltage overshoot ($dV/dt$ spikes), electrical discharge machining (EDM) shaft currents, fluting in bearing race channels, and excessive harmonic heating. Technical Insight for Plant Engineers: VFD duty motors engineered according to IEC 60034-18-41 and IEC 60034-25 standards incorporate dual-layer corona-resistant magnet wire, Class H vacuum pressure impregnated (VPI) resin matrix systems, and insulated non-drive end (NDE) bearings to neutralize micro-arcing and voltage surges up to 3.0 kV/μs.
To withstand the rigorous thermal and dielectric demands imposed by modern variable speed drives, specialized motor factories employ five primary structural and material enhancements over standard commercial motors:
Utilizes organic-inorganic hybrid enamel coatings (Class H/N rated, 200°C thermal class) that resist partial discharge erosion caused by repetitive peak voltage spikes from long VFD cable leads exceeding 100 meters.
Employs multi-stage Vacuum Pressure Impregnation (VPI) process eliminating microscopic air voids in stator slots, providing superior heat dissipation, structural rigidity, and immunity to high atmospheric humidity across Indian coastal hubs.
Integrates ceramic hybrid bearings or insulated sleeve housings at the Non-Drive End (NDE), complemented by AEGIS micro-fiber shaft grounding rings on the Drive End (DE) to bleed off common-mode voltage safely.
Equipped with an independent constant-speed auxiliary cooling fan, ensuring full thermal heat extraction even when the main motor operates at continuous low-speed, high-torque conditions (0–10 Hz range).
Optimized stator slot geometry and skewed rotor bar architecture reduce copper and iron losses ($I^2R$ and eddy currents) induced by non-sinusoidal drive waveforms, preserving IE3/IE4 operational efficiency.
Rotors undergo precision dynamic balancing to ISO 21940 Grade G1.0 standards to eliminate resonance and structural vibration under variable speed ramping up to maximum rated RPM limits.
| Technical Parameter | Standard Commercial AC Motor | Heavy-Duty Inverter/VFD Duty Motor | Operational Impact on Plant Reliability |
|---|---|---|---|
| Insulation System | Class F (Standard Enamel, Dip & Bake) | Class H (Inverter Grade, 100% VPI Epoxy Resin) | Prevents dielectric breakdown from high $dV/dt$ voltage spikes. |
| Peak Pulse Voltage ($V_{peak}$) | < 1000 V Peak Surge Threshold | ≥ 1600 V to 2200 V Surge Clearance | Allows long cable runs without external sine-wave output filters. |
| Bearing Protection | Standard Steel Ball/Roller Bearings | Insulated NDE Bearing + Shaft Grounding Ring | Eliminates electrical fluting wear, extending bearing life by 400%. |
| Speed Turndown Ratio | 4:1 Constant Torque (Self-Cooled) | 20:1 to 1000:1 (With IC416 Auxiliary Force Cooling) | Guarantees continuous full rated torque at ultra-low speeds without burnout. |
| Ambient Heat Rating | 40°C Nominal Standard Rating | 50°C Heavy-Duty Indian Ambient Rating | Maintains continuous S1 duty without de-rating in hot industrial zones. |
Different industrial belts in India present distinct environmental and mechanical operating challenges. Custom-engineered VFD duty motors are tailored specifically for regional application requirements:
In the heavy mining and steel belts of Jamshedpur, Rourkela, and Bhilai, VFD duty slip-ring and squirrel-cage motors drive heavy roll tables, crushers, and conveyers. Motors are rated for extreme shock loading, featuring IP66 ingress protection, cast-iron frame enclosures, and high breakdown torque capabilities.
Power generating stations across Nagpur, Chandrapur, and Vindhyachal utilize medium-voltage 3.3kV, 6.6kV, and 10kV VFD duty motors to power primary air fans, induced draft fans, and boiler feed pumps, dynamically adjusting speed to match fluctuating grid load demands with absolute precision.
Hazardous processing zones across Dahej, Hazira, and Hyderabad demand explosion-proof VFD duty motors certified to ATEX and IECEx standards (Ex d / Ex ec). Engineered with flameproof terminal boxes and non-sparking cooling fans to safely operate in volatile gas zones.
Raw mill drives, cement kilns, and vertical roller mills in dry, highly abrasive dusty environments require IP65 rated motors fitted with labyrinth oil seals and heavy duty heavy-duty roller bearings capable of running continuous low-speed high-torque cycles under variable load conditions.
Spinning machines and paper drying rollers in Coimbatore and Ludhiana require synchronized multi-motor VFD drives. High-efficiency IE3/IE4 BLDC and AC induction motors ensure smooth, jitter-free speed synchronization, reducing yarn and paper breaking rates.
Large municipal water pumping stations and sewage treatment plants utilize VFD duty vertical hollow shaft and inline pumps to deliver dynamic pressure control across metropolitan networks, reducing water hammer effects and cutting energy consumption by over 30%.
